Full name is: Luis Carlos Almeida da Cunha.
Nani joined Manchester United in July 2007 with a five-year contract along with Anderson to counter Chelsea's strength in the transfer market by investing in youth.
Unfairly compared with compatriot Cristiano Ronaldo, Nani initially found it hard to display any consistency despite possessing a powerful shot and excellent dribbling skills.
His contract was extended to June 2014 in March 2010.
